LINUX.ORG.RU
 

cpu_freq не работает. Куда копать ?


0

0

Имеется такое железо и ПО : Intel G33, Celeron 420, Linux 2.6.24.

CONFIG_CPU_FREQ_DEFAULT_GOV_ONDEMAND=y
CONFIG_X86_ACPI_CPUFREQ=y
CONFIG_X86_SPEEDSTEP_CENTRINO=y
CONFIG_X86_SPEEDSTEP_CENTRINO_TABLE=y
CONFIG_X86_SPEEDSTEP_ICH=y
CONFIG_X86_SPEEDSTEP_SMI=y

Процессор молотит на 1.6 Ghz всё время. Под Вистой, ессно, корректно сбрасывает частоту на 1.2, когда положено. Куда копать ? Есть возможность сменить материнку. Есть возможность сменить ядро ? Какая может быть причина ?

НАУЧИ КОМПЬЮТЕР ВАРИТЬ КОФЕ

управление электрическими цепями с помощью компьютера
лучший подарок для техногика; только открытые программы
http://www.unicontrollers.com/products/unc01x

[#]  
cobold

Re: cpu_freq не работает. Куда копать ?

посмотреть в dmesg/попробовать собрать модулями

** ()
[#] Ответ на: Re: cpu_freq не работает. Куда копать ? от cobold 28.01.2008 23:36:24  

Re: cpu_freq не работает. Куда копать ?

А что, прошу прощения смотреть в dmesg ? Ни одной ошибки я там не вижу. Модулями собрать - попробую. Но что то сомневаюсь в эффективности. Имею рабочую конфигурацию безо всяких модулей. Железо и ядро там другие. Хотя бы знать, в какую сторону начинать копать.

()
[#] Ответ на: Re: cpu_freq не работает. Куда копать ? от gibbon 29.01.2008 0:12:02  

Re: cpu_freq не работает. Куда копать ?

root@Karl:/usr/src/linux# echo ondemand >/sys/devices/system/cpu/cpu0/cpufreq/scaling_governor
bash: /sys/devices/system/cpu/cpu0/cpufreq/scaling_governor: No such file or directory

()
[#]  

Re: cpu_freq не работает. Куда копать ?

# CPU Frequency scaling
#
CONFIG_CPU_FREQ=y
CONFIG_CPU_FREQ_TABLE=y
CONFIG_CPU_FREQ_STAT=y
CONFIG_CPU_FREQ_STAT_DETAILS=y
CONFIG_CPU_FREQ_DEFAULT_GOV_PERFORMANCE=y
CONFIG_CPU_FREQ_GOV_PERFORMANCE=y
CONFIG_CPU_FREQ_GOV_POWERSAVE=y
CONFIG_CPU_FREQ_GOV_USERSPACE=y
CONFIG_CPU_FREQ_GOV_ONDEMAND=y
CONFIG_CPU_FREQ_GOV_CONSERVATIVE=y

#
# CPUFreq processor drivers
#
CONFIG_X86_ACPI_CPUFREQ=m

#
# shared options
#
CONFIG_X86_ACPI_CPUFREQ_PROC_INTF=y
CONFIG_CPU_IDLE=y
CONFIG_CPU_IDLE_GOV_LADDER=y
CONFIG_CPU_IDLE_GOV_MENU=y

***** ()
[#] Ответ на: Re: cpu_freq не работает. Куда копать ? от sS 29.01.2008 1:31:55  

Re: cpu_freq не работает. Куда копать ?

modprobe acpi-cpufreq
FATAL: Error inserting acpi_cpufreq (/lib/modules/2.6.24/kernel/arch/x86/kernel/cpu/cpufreq/acpi-cpufreq.ko): No such device

()
[#] Ответ на: Re: cpu_freq не работает. Куда копать ? от haywire 29.01.2008 12:02:44  

Re: cpu_freq не работает. Куда копать ?

ну можно еще попробовать speedstep_centrino на этом обрезке хотя если не идёт generic драйвер надежда слабая.


PS:

AMD K6 processors : powernow_k6
AMD K7 processors (Athlon, Duron, Sempron 32 bits) : powernow_k7
AMD K8 processors (Athlon 64, Turion 64, Sempron 64, Opteron 64) : powernow_k8

Pentium 4, Celeron D, Pentium D, Celeron M : p4_clockmod
Pentium M, Core Duo, Core 2 Duo : speedstep_centrino

There are of course other CPU frequency drivers. In doubt, you can use the generic driver : acpi_cpufreq

http://technowizah.com/2007/01/debian-how-to-cpu-frequency-management.html

***** ()
[#]  
hibou

Re: cpu_freq не работает. Куда копать ?

Пробовал "modprobe p4-clockmod"?

***** ()
[#] Ответ на: Re: cpu_freq не работает. Куда копать ? от hibou 29.01.2008 13:22:17  

Re: cpu_freq не работает. Куда копать ?

> Пробовал "modprobe p4-clockmod"?

Пробовал. Unknown p4-clockmod-capable CPU. Please send an e-mail to <cpufreq@lists.linux.org.uk>.

Перетащил это ядро на машину 975-й чипсет, C2D E6300. Всё заработало. Вот думаю, толи материнку другую закупать, толи проц :-(

()
[#] Ответ на: Re: cpu_freq не работает. Куда копать ? от haywire 29.01.2008 14:12:27  
hibou

Re: cpu_freq не работает. Куда копать ?

У меня проц почти такой же, только у Вас 420-й, а у меня 430. Тот модуль работает.

***** ()
[#] Ответ на: Re: cpu_freq не работает. Куда копать ? от hibou 29.01.2008 16:53:55  

Re: cpu_freq не работает. Куда копать ?

В общем, не поддерживается именно этот процессор. Выяснил методом перебора желаза.

()